    Barn owls Gylfie and Dryer,
    This is this pair's first breeding season together, and the younger owl Dryer's first courtship.
    Dryer is impatient
    But they’ve overcome these challenges and on the 31st May Gylfie laid her first egg and 4 days later
    Dryer seems to think there should be another. Watch him look under her expectantly.
    Barn owl eggs
    But he doesn't have too long to wait because 7 hours later, Gylfie reveals a second egg
    and 3 days later a 3rd, then 4 days later on June 11th there is a 4th egg.
    New owl dad
    Dryer seems fascinated, but when he tries to inspect the clutch a protective Gylfie sees him off
    Incubation
    For the next 32 days, Gylfie takes on the role of sole incubator, whilst Dryer provides food for her and he is very efficient, delivering rats, mice, and voles regularly. Sometimes there is more than Gylfie can consume!
    Barn owl diet
    An incubating barn owl needs about 4 prey items each night, 10% of their body weight.
    New dad Dryer panics
    When Dryer arrives and finds the eggs unattended he panics. Standing over them and calling for Gylfie, but she has only popped out to stretch her wings.
    1st chick hatches
    31 days after the first egg was laid the first chick emerges. It is amazing to see how gentle Gylfie is as she helps it out of its shell.
    Barn owl chicks
    The chicks hatch bald and blind. They don't open their eyes until they are 1 and 2 weeks old
    Squirrel threat
    When a squirrel comes to close to the nest, the owls panic and in the rush to get out they knock the chick across the nest. I climb up to put it back as it won't be safe where it is.
    Dryer meets chicks
    Later the new owl dad sees his chick for the very first time and seems transfixed
    2 more barn owl chicks
    Two days a 2nd chick emerges and then a 3rd. Dryer does a tremendous job providing and is keen to show off his hoard!
    4th chick
    It is another 5 days before the 4th chick hatches and it looks weak. Intervention isn’t possible now, it could mean Gylfie and Dryer abandon the brood and puts all 4 chicks at risk and so sadly this chick dies. But then Gylfie feeds it to the remaining three
    This isn’t rare in birds of prey… they will eat their dead chicks before they start decomposing to avoid attracting scavengers to the nest.
    New dad fail
    Dryer has a lot to learn. He tries to deliver prey whole, but the chicks can’t are too young to tear it up and Gylfie steps in to help.
    Chicks grow
    But soon the chicks are swallowing their prey whole and can thermoregulate, which means they don’t need Gylfie to keep them warm
    But Gylfie stays close, keeping guard and helping Dryer hunt and soon these chicks will be learning to fly. Subscribe to my channel for the next installment from this nest.
